Regulations governing septic methods range considerably from one jurisdiction to another. Local governments typically impose particular necessities based on population density, soil characteristics, and the native environment. These regulations decide the place septic techniques can be installed, how they need to be designed, and the maintenance practices that have to be adopted. Compliance just isn't merely a authorized obligation; it's important for the safety and preservation of water resources - routine septic tank maintenance Kelowna BC.


Installation of a septic system typically begins with obtaining the required permits. Householders must submit detailed plans that outline the system's design and site. This step is crucial because it ensures that the system will meet native requirements and performance correctly inside its designated environment. Regulatory businesses usually assess these plans to substantiate that they adjust to health and environmental safety requirements.


As Quickly As a septic system is put in, ongoing maintenance is required to guarantee that it continues to operate successfully. Regulations mandate common inspections, sometimes every three to five years, depending on the type of system and its usage. Householders should pay attention to the maintenance requirements stipulated by their local regulations and ensure they adhere to these guidelines. This may embody pumping the septic tank, inspecting parts, and sustaining drain fields.

Environmental considerations are additionally paramount inside septic system regulations. Many jurisdictions have established buffer zones that decide how shut septic systems can be to bodies of water, wells, or different delicate areas. These buffer zones assist prevent contamination of drinking water sources and protect aquatic ecosystems. Compliance with these environmental regulations often necessitates careful planning and website analysis earlier than putting in a septic system.
